Pyr`o*phor"ic (?), Py*roph"o*rous (?), a. [Pyro- + Gr. to bear.]
Light-producing; of or pertaining to pyrophorus.
Pyrophoric iron Chem., finely reduced iron, which ignites spontaneously on contact with air.
